The 2018 The Debate - Cabernet Franc Napa Stagecoach Vineyard is a single-vineyard expression that captures the dialogue between two friends who value distinct perspectives on wine. From Stagecoach’s expansive, high-elevation estate, this Cabernet Franc leverages an unusually long growing season to build depth without compromising lift, delivering a wine that speaks clearly of its origin and philosophy.

Vineyard & Vintage

Stagecoach Vineyard is the largest and highest-elevation site the team uses, and the 2018 vintage benefited from an extended growing season at altitude. This combination yields grapes with expressive structure and notable finesse, preserving lift even as tannins form a firm backbone.

Winemaking & Maturation

The Debate 2018 was fully barrel fermented and spent nearly three weeks on its skins,locking in color and texture. It aged for almost two years in French oak, the majority of it new, which rounds the tannins and adds subtle toasty, aromatic layers without masking the fruit.

Tasting Notes

The wine presents a deep garnet-purple color and opens with notes of red currant jelly, Morello cherry, and mulberry, complemented by cedar, pencil lead, and wild thyme. On the palate, it is medium-bodied but intense, with firm, grainy tannins guiding a long, earthy finish that invites another sip.

Food Pairing & Serving

An excellent partner for filet mignon or aged manchego, this Cabernet Franc stands up to rich, savory dishes while maintaining elegance. Its structure and nuanced oak integration also pair well with dishes featuring herb-driven sauces or mushrooms.

95 Points
"From a larger site on Pritchard Hill, the 2018 Cabernet Franc Stagecoach sports a deep purple hue as well as sumptuous notes of red and black currants, smoked tobacco, spice box, and loamy earth. Medium to full-bodied on the palate, this spicy, complex, up-front, and beautifully textured Cabernet Franc is going to evolve for 15-20 years if stored correctly. It's another impressive Cabernet Franc from Napa Valley."
—Jeb Dunnuck-Jeb Dunnuck
